Beware of cone scuffs. lol. They can be buffed out easy enough, but just be prepared to get them. If you clip one of the rubber cones it will leave a mark. I recommend getting some blue painters tape. Put it on all four corners of your car and on the rear quarter, infront of the wheels. The tape will reduce the chances of getting the scuffs. The front bump and just in front of the tires is the area that you usually get them. I said put them on the rear corners, because if you take a corner too quick and the rear slides out on you, the rear corner could catch a cone too.


Oh, and autocross is a blast. I haven't done it in my Camaro, but I did it in my old subaru and in a Sentra Spec-V that I had.

Also, find out about the rules for a convertible. Some organizations may require you to have a rollbar.
